Common causes of transmission fluid leaks most often, the fluid is leaking from the transmission pan gasket or the drain plug However, it can also come from a cracked or rusty transmission pan, hardened seals, damaged cooling lines or a failing torque converter Only a visual inspection will determine where it's coming from.

A leaking transmission pan can cause visible oil puddles under the vehicle, unusual noises, and regularly dropping fluid levels The transmission pan gasket sits between the transmission case and the removable pan at the bottom of your transmission This gasket creates a seal that prevents fluid from leaking out
